Although circulating blood monocyte count above the median in our study was associated with peripheral atherosclerosis of only borderline significance (OR 1.8; 95% CI 0.9–3.3, p = 0.07), the combination of this parameter with higher Lp(a) levels ( ≥ 30 mg/dL) was observed almost three times more frequently in patients with peripheral atherosclerosis than in patients without atherosclerosis (27% vs. 10%, p < 0.01), indicating synergism between inflammatory and lipid factors.
